Python内置了hex()函数,无需额外导入任何模块。 使用转换函数将10进制数转换为16进制字符串: 使用hex()函数可以轻松实现转换。 输出或存储转换后的16进制字符串: 可以将转换后的字符串打印出来,或者存储到变量中以便后续使用。 下面是一个具体的代码示例: python # 定义一个十进制数 decimal_number = 255 # 使用...
1990%16=6124/16=7 124%16=12(16进制是c)7/16=0 7%16=7所以结果是7c6 %是取余。 方法...
先转换为二进制,再转换为十六进制
设置单元格格式就可以int 取整数mod两个数相除,取余数例子:121.7931554为a1121=int(a1)0.7931554=mod(a1,1)0.31554=mod(a1*100,1)0.554=mod(a1*10000,1)0.4=mod(a1*1000000,1)60进的话可以用0.60代替1.小数点前,函数需处理小数点后2位,逢0.60进1---121+1函数为121+int(0.793...
方法/步骤 1 我们打开案例,如下图:我们目的就是将十六进制列表下的数据转换成10进制 2 首先点击选中十进制列表下的单元格,如下图:3 之后我们点击插入函数图标,如下图:4 弹出插入函数对话框,搜索HEX2DEC函数后选中点击确定。5 弹出函数参数输入a2,点击确定。6 之后复制函数到其他单元格,效果图如下:我们...
python输入10进制转换16进制 python如何将10进制转换成2进制,用Python程序将十进制转换为二进制十进制转换成二进制通过将数字连续除以2并以相反顺序打印其余部分,将十进制数转换为二进制。在下面的程序中,我们将学习使用递归函数将十进制数转换为二进制数,代码如下:def
16进制转换成10进制的过程涉及将16进制数中的每一位数乘以其位权重(即16的幂次),然后将这些乘积相加得到10进制数。具体步骤如下:1. 确定位权重:对于16进制数中的每一位,其位权重是16的幂次,从右至左依次为16^0, 16^1, 16^2, 16^3等。2. 将16进制数字转换为10进制数字
打个比方,110111111100如果转换为16进制,写成1101 1111 1100格式,将1101、1111和1100分别转换。1101=D,1111=F,1100=C,则16进制表示就是DFC 如果要转换8进制,写成110 111 111 100格式,110=6,111=7,100=4,所以转换8进制结果为6774 如果转换十进制,就是1*2的11次+1*2的10次+0*2的9次+...
16进制中的数可以转换为10进制数,每个16进制位对应4个二进制位,因此一个16进制数对应着4个二进制数。将16进制数4D.1转换为10进制数的步骤如下:首先将4D.1转换为二进制数,即4D转换为二进制,加上小数部分0.1,得到1001101.0001。整数部分的转换:4D转换为二进制,4的二进制表示为0100,D的...
这些数据的时候,按"正常"的16进制转成10进制,得到的是很大的正数的结果,比如FFB0会转换成 65456 但...